Simon Bammens is a 27-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Pardubice, born on May 16, 1998. Follow Simon Bammens on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 1. Liga season, Simon Bammens has recorded 1 goal, 0 assists, 1,685 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.98, 2 yellow cards.

Simon Bammens scores highly on Matches, Rating, and Minutes compared to center backs in the 1. Liga.

Simon Bammens's career has also included time at Patro Eisden, Thes Sport, Westerlo, and Koninklijke Olympia SC Wijgmaal.
